在MS Access 2003中(我知道,我知道),我正在使用OLE Object数据类型来保留一些标记为可序列化的对象的状态(只需使用IO.BinaryFormatter序列化为MemoryStream,并且然后将其作为Byte数组保存到db中。这是否像varbinary或blob一样工作?在任何人都知道的阴影中是否有任何陷阱?任何表演建议或战争故事?我会从任何建议中获利。
答案 0 :(得分:1)
在访问中,我从未想过如何正确使用OLE对象数据类型而没有真正的性能问题(以及结构也很多 - 紧凑和修复工作)。我一直采取的解决方案路径(请注意,我现在没有在 年 中使用Access)只是将博客存储到磁盘上并存储文件数据表中的位置。
答案 1 :(得分:0)
我无法回答您的具体问题,但您可能希望查看Access帮助中的GetChunk和AppendChunk方法,因为这些是用于在二进制字段中编写和操作数据的方法。